Cousin Marriage Should Be Legalized!


Marriage between first cousins is currently illegal in about 30 US states. But in contrast to the tremendous attention that gay marriage receives, this issue receives close to zero. This is despite the fact that in some countries 50% of all marriages are between cousins.
Even in supposedly liberal circles you are liable to be seen as some kind of weirdo or worse if you bring up this issue. The contrast with gay marriage could hardly be more stark.
Why is it banned? One rationale right now is the increased average risk of birth defects to children. But recent studies show that this risk is low and comparable to the risk faced by women having children over 40.
Would you support banning marriage by middle aged women?
